tomcat启动时出现了Failed to start component [StandardEngine[Catalina].StandardHost[localhost]]等错误

Posted 干不好测试的程序员不是一个好工程师!

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了tomcat启动时出现了Failed to start component [StandardEngine[Catalina].StandardHost[localhost]]等错误相关的知识,希望对你有一定的参考价值。

tomcat 启动时报错:Failed to start component [StandardEngine[Catalina].StandardHost[localhost]]等错误

解决办法:

是tomcat版本太高的原因,为其配套的servlet-api.jar不匹配或项目工程lib下有低版本的servlet-api.jar, 
tomcat7以前的这个包没有getSessionCookieConfig这个方法,7的包有这个方法, 
解决方法,删除项目工程lib文件夹的低版本的servlet-api.jar,tomcat的lib文件夹里用默认带的jar包 
或者把tomcat换成6的




以上是关于tomcat启动时出现了Failed to start component [StandardEngine[Catalina].StandardHost[localhost]]等错误的主要内容,如果未能解决你的问题,请参考以下文章

启动eclipse时出现“Failed to load the JNI shared library jvm.dll”错误及解决

非原创tomcat 安装时出现 Failed to install Tomcat7 service

Tomcat启动报错 Failed to start component [StandardServer[8005]]解决

tomcat启动报错failed to start component

Tomcat无法启动:Server Tomcat v8.5 Server at localhost failed to start

Tomcat启动报错Server Tomcat v8.5 Server at localhost failed to start